Looking to buy a line for my new Ross BG, does anyone have, or tried the Rio striper line DC Versitip line, any comments would be great - Punch
ruge13
02-12-2004, 09:42 AM
I use the same lines on the same reel. LOVE them!!! I have a striper clear int. and a 350gr on another spool. Had them both for 3 years now. If I were getting another line, it would be a RIO. They stretch easily, but do need stretching every outing. But what line doesn't? The sink has an intermediate running line that stays firm even in the dog days of summer. The clear intermediate does get a little gewy mid day in the summer, but by then I am fishnig deep with the sink anyway so it doesn't bother me a bit.

I also use the RIO DC 350gr Striper and the Striper Inter W/ glow section.
Both great lines.
My only suggestion with the 350 is too stretch the line according to the manuf directions.
I am not sure they enclose the booklet I got from the dealer but its the proper way to stretch this line.

I bought a 250 and 350gr last year and had problems with tangling even after stretching and following directions as per Rio.I went to the Marlborough show and talked to the rep and they changed the core last September,I sent them back and have two new lines.I figure it will be about 60 days before I can test them.
